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Vimy Station to Courseulles-sur-Mer is to bus and line 101 bus which costs €40 - €80 and takes 9h 37m.
The fastest way to get from Vimy Station to Courseulles-sur-Mer is to drive which takes 4h and costs €45 - €75.
No, there is no direct bus from Vimy Station to Courseulles-sur-Mer. However, there are services departing from Arras and arriving at Château via Paris - Pershing-Porte Maillot Bus Station and Gare Routiere.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 9h 37m.
The distance between Vimy Station and Courseulles-sur-Mer is 465 km. The road distance is 319.5 km.
The best way to get from Vimy Station to Courseulles-sur-Mer without a car is to train and line 101 bus via Paris which takes 5h 39m and costs €75 - €160.
It takes approximately 5h 39m to get from Vimy Station to Courseulles-sur-Mer, including transfers.
Vimy Station to Courseulles-sur-Mer bus services, operated by FlixBus, depart from Arras station.
Vimy Station to Courseulles-sur-Mer bus services, operated by FlixBus, arrive at Paris station.
Yes, the driving distance between Vimy Station to Courseulles-sur-Mer is 319 km. It takes approximately 4h to drive from Vimy Station to Courseulles-sur-Mer.
